The Hartford is looking for a highly motivated, results driven Staff Software Engineer to join our Middle and Large Commercial Integration team. They will have end-to-end accountabilities across MLC IT that require integrations with the Policy Administration system.

Responsibilities:
Estimate, design, build, test and deliver high quality code.
Responsible for End-to-End solution involving multiple platforms and business solutions within Guidewire Policy Center, Java, Spring, Spring Boot, Spring integrations, JPA.
Provide technical leadership in Scrum Teams by enforcing the vision of the application architecture and safeguard the integrity of the application environment, in alliance with architects and other tech leads
Function as the go-to technical leader for the software applications supported, requiring depth and breadth of knowledge in technologies, applications, integration, interfaces and business domain
Understand and implement the overall technical vision for projects, programs, or systems, keeping in mind cross-functional impacts, integration across the organization and architecture rationalization
Proactively address technical issues and risks that could impact schedule and/or budget
Collaboration with teams to identify opportunities for integration across tools used in the life cycle, including agile, test automation, platform configuration management, and drive efficiencies.
Mentor team members (including Sourcing Partners) to enforce development guidelines and best practices
Work closely with stakeholders to design and document automation solutions that align with the business needs and also consistent with the architectural vision

Qualifications:
Bachelor's Degree plus 5 or more years of experience in application software solution development and execution skills for introducing evolving architecture
Hands-on experience with Java and J2EE technologies, such as, Java Web Services, JMS, JSP, XML, JSON, JDBC etc.
5+ years experience in building API/Web Services (SOAP and Rest), Springboot, Spring, JPA etc.
2+ years experience in Guidewire Policy center Integration (preferred)
1+ year of experience with containerization
1+ year experience in File Formatting API such as Aspose.
Experience with mainframe integration
Experience in deploying the application with Application Servers and Web Servers.
Assist in configuring Virtual Environments and the setup of the E2E integration in lower environments
Experience with continuous integration and DevOps methodologies, preferred tools such as GitHub, Jenkins, Rally, SonarQube, Liquibase etc.
Familiar with Agile methodology

Compensation
The listed annualized base pay range is primarily based on analysis of similar positions in the external market. Actual base pay could vary and may be above or below the listed range based on factors including but not limited to performance, proficiency and demonstration of competencies required for the role. The base pay is just one component of The Hartford’s total compensation package for employees. Other rewards may include short-term or annual bonuses, long-term incentives, and on-the-spot recognition. The annualized base pay range for this role is:
